rs6000: Update instruction counts due to combine changes [PR112103]

The PR91865 combine fix changed instruction counts slightly for rlwinm-0.c.
Adjust expected instruction counts accordingly.

This passed on both powerpc64le-linux and powerpc64-linux running the
testsuite in both 32-bit and 64-bit modes.  Ok for trunk?

FYI, I will open a new bug to track the removing of the superfluous
insns detected in PR112103.


Peter


gcc/testsuite/
        PR target/112103
        * gcc.target/powerpc/rlwinm-0.c: Adjust expected instruction counts.
